- 1、本文档共389页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
单片机原理及其嵌入式应用教程 单片机的发展 处理器体系结构_冯.诺依曼结构 哈佛结构 I/O端口和寄存器的编址 内部时序 内部时序 流水线技术 MC68HC908GP32 HC08GP32存储器组织 M68HC08中央处理器结构 M68HC08系列单片机的CPU寄存器 隐含寻址 立即寻址 直接寻址 扩展寻址 变址寻址_无偏移量变址寻址 变址寻址_8位偏移量变址寻址 变址寻址_16位偏移量变址寻址 8位偏移量和16位偏移量 查表程序 变址寻址 堆栈 堆栈类型 堆栈寻址 堆栈寻址_8位偏移量堆栈变址寻址 堆栈寻址_16位偏移量堆栈变址寻址 存储器-存储器寻址 立即寻址到直接寻址(IMD)和直接寻址到直接寻址(DD) 自动变址寻址到直接寻址(IX+D) 直接寻址到自动变址寻址(DIX+) 程序执行过程 相对寻址(REL) 相对寻址例 相对寻址说明 相对寻址执行过程 无偏移量变址后加1寻址 8位偏移量变址后加1寻址 寻址方式小结 寻址方式例 指令表 数据传送指令 数据传送指令_寄存器间传送 数据传送指令_堆栈 存储器间传送指令 算术类指令 加法指令 取反指令和比较指令 算术指令 符号位的扩展_AIS,AIX 逻辑运算指令 位操作指令 算术移位指令 循环左移指令 跳转指令 位测试转移指令 位测试例1 相对转移和绝对转移 相对和绝对转移指令 减1不为0转移指令 转子程序和返回指令 相对和绝对转移调用子程序指令 转子程序和返回过程 十进制调整和半字节交换指令 汇编语言程序格式 汇编语言源程序格式 汇编语言中的表达式 伪操作指令 常数定义伪指令 存储区域保留伪指令 汇编语言程序设计 简单程序_单字节16进制数转换为BCD码 简单程序_单字节BCD整数转换成单字节十六进制整数 简单程序_将压缩BCD码拆开转换为ASCII码 简单程序_双字节求补 分支程序_简单分支程序 分支程序_多重分支 分支程序_简单散转程序 循环程序_累加 简单查表程序 数据块传送 简单查表程序_结束标志 子程序设计 子程序设计_用累加器传递参数_单字节16进制数转换为ASCII码 ASCII字符转换为16进制数存放于A 子程序设计_通过操作数地址传递参数_n字节求补 子程序设计_通过堆栈传递参数_ 双字节表查表程序 鸡兔同笼 谷角猜想(3n+1) PTA的输出和输入 PTA PTA仿真实验 并行I/O口编程举例 I/O输出输入 I/O输出输入 定时闪烁和跑马灯 单片机C语言的问题 变量定义和存取 变量存放 指针定义 数组使用 Const变量 常数存放 编译器优化_强度减弱 编译器优化_代码消除 Static variable Example Volatile与static Volatile 变量不进行优化 Const volatile variables 变量的初始化 C语言和汇编语言的混合编 汇编语言调用C语言子程序 位域 位操作 MC68HC908GP32.h PE_ECS_linker.prm 代码存放位置 数据强制放在0页 鸡兔同笼和谷角猜想 并行I/O口编程举例 并行I/O口编程举例 中断概念 中断响应的条件 中断响应过程 中断响应的过程 INTSCR 外中断 中断实验 中断实验(硬件) 中断实验(硬件) 中断实验(硬件) 中断实验(前后台系统) 结论 C语言处理中断 用C语言编写中断程序 定时器接口模块 (TIM) 定时器接口引脚 定时器框图 TIM1寄存器 定时原理 TIM 状态和控制寄存器(TSC) TIM 状态和控制寄存器(TSC) 定时器编程要点_T1SC 定时器编程要点_定时计算 定时器实验(软件) 定时器运用—定时闪烁 定时闪烁_C 中断优先级 中断优先级 A/D接口 框图 ADC模块寄存器 ADC状态和控制寄存器ADSCR ADC时钟寄存器ADCLK A/D实验_查询方式 A/D实验_定时采样 A/D实验_C_中断 A/D实验_C_查询 串行通信基本知识_并行和串行 通信方式_单工、半双工、双工 串行通信的同步方式_异步 串行通信的同步方式_同步 异步方式的同步机制 异步方式的数据采样 RS-232串行接口 SCI接口 SCI发送框图 SCI接收框图 SCI模块寄存器 SCI控制寄存器1_SCC1 SCI控制寄存器2_SCC2 前导苻、终止苻 空闲苻 SCI控制寄存器3_SCC3 接收器起始位的确定数据采样和噪声错误 起始值、数据值与停止位的确认 SCI状态寄存器1_SCS1 SCI状态寄存器2_SCS2 SCI数据寄存器_SCDR SCI波特率寄存器_SCBR SCI实验_自收自发 自收自发_C SCI_分别连续收发 C SCI_中断接(收和发送) C SCI_中断接收(连续) SCI实验(硬件) SCI实验(硬件_C) SCI_C
您可能关注的文档
最近下载
- 2024年二级建造师继续教育题库及答案(500题).pdf VIP
- ACD奥的斯内部资料GECB及GDCB服务器使用.pdf
- 2024辽二建继续教育复习题库.pdf VIP
- 2023年海南大学计算机科学与技术专业《计算机系统结构》科目期末试卷A(有答案).docx VIP
- 柯林斯词典词频分级词汇(5星级).pdf
- 20240327-华福证券-电力设备与新能源行业低空经济深度报告系列(1):eVTOL,下一个出行风口.pdf
- 小学英语新人教精通版三年级上册Unit 6 Food教案(2024秋).pptx.doc
- 风机基础锚栓笼组件安装技术指导(1)(1).pdf
- 《Unit 6 Food》教学设计人教精通版(三起)(2024)小学英语三年级上册.docx VIP
- 排球正面双手垫球技术优秀教案.doc
文档评论(0)